Article published May 23, 2008
Andersons to add sites to plant nutrient group

The Andersons Inc. said yesterday it plans to buy three pelleted-lime production facilities in Ohio, Illinois, and Nebraska for its plant nutrient operations.

The current owners are the Allen family of Allerton, Ill., who own the facilities of Mineral Processing Inc. of Carey, Ohio, the ASC Mineral processing in Fairmont, Ill., and Platte River Pelletizing in Weeping Water, Neb.

No purchase price was disclosed, but the deal is expected to be completed this year, the Maumee agribusiness said.
